This is Peggy. She and her twin brother Emmit blessed our home seven years ago when they were born and immediately placed into the foster system. We have cared for the two of them since they left the hospital, and when they were four years old we were finally able to adopt them into our family. God has filled our home with laughter and smiles from the both of them, and they will grow up knowing what it means to belong to a family and a God who loves them.
This is no easy road to walk, however. When Peggy was six months old, we began to find ourselves repeatedly in and out of the hospital with a whole slew of developmental problems for her.
She was diagnosed with Lennox Gastaut Syndrome (a form of epilepsy), Cerebral Palsy, Microcephaly, among others. Because of this, She is quadriplegic and will always be in a special wheelchair.
As she grows, so does the equipment she needs, and our regular van is no longer large enough to fit her inside properly.
The money we raise will go toward the purchase of a wheelchair accessible van so we can properly secure her and safely transport her to her medical appointments. Companies that produce these vans sell them anywhere from $30k-70k.
